Output 2659a2b33019f6a96ca9e5fab605a824e7ae81615fb533901b968643fe3175f7:7

value
169121
script pubkey
OP_HASH160 OP_PUSHBYTES_20 006ec4295cb164c8ccaf08d41f4f4d8050b49c65 OP_EQUAL
address
31jJcic7wf11eadbExKw1TJTMUFSqZLu6s
transaction
2659a2b33019f6a96ca9e5fab605a824e7ae81615fb533901b968643fe3175f7
spent
true